What Are The Two Stages of Shingles?
What are the two stages of shingles? The prodromal stage and the eruptive stage are the two stages of shingles. Each stage accompanies different symptoms. For the prodromal stage, one experiences fever, chills, upset stomach, headache, and sensitivity to light. While on the eruptive stage, the shingles rash appears and multiplies into clusters.
What to do During the Two Stages of Shingles?
Manage the symptoms to alleviate the pain and help with the healing process. Medications are a common way to do it. Also, there are home remedies available.
The medications come in different treatments. There are initial treatments that last for about 7 to 10 days. It relieves and prevents the symptoms from getting worse.
Then, there are intermittent treatments that you can take whenever a flare-up comes around. You should have those medications on hand in case an outbreak is coming up. Lastly, there are suppressive treatments if you are having the outbreak more often. Your doctor will prescribe you medications to take on a daily basis.
Aside from the antiviral medications, there are home remedies. Among the list are the cold compress, baking soda, or cornstarch paste, topical garlic, or apple cider vinegar. You can apply them to the affected areas to relieve the symptoms.
